Motivated by the Uemura plot, which relates the measured Tc to the zero temperature μSR relaxation rate [1-3], and by the hyperuniversal relation between Tc and critical amplitudes of the London penetration depth and phase correlation length [4-6], we propose a simple "universal" scaling ansatz, where the plot of the rescaled transition temperature versus rescaled μSR relaxation rate should fall on a single parabola. This scaling ansatz is remarkably consistent with the μSR data for a large class of cuprate and Chevrel-phase superconductors. In agreement with experiment, it also implies universal trends in the pressure (α) and isotope (β) coefficients. © 1994.
